Economy: ICANN resolves to support developing economies

Developing economies - The Board of Directors of Internet Cooperation for Assigned Names and Numbers (ICANN) on Friday ended their meeting with a resolve towards helping applicants who want to run a new generic top-level internet domain and require, financial, technical or other assistance. This was contained in a resolution of the meeting which was the climax of the 42nd Dakar ICANN Meeting that wound up in Dakar, Senegal.

'It is very important that deserving applicants, such as those from emerging economies, be included in the new GTLD program,' said Rod Beckstrom,  ICANN's President and Chief Executive Officer.

'It is necessary to encourage diverse participation in this new programme and to broaden the scope of our multi-stakeholder model.'

According to the resolution, the board also directed the President and CEO to develop a detailed plan by 8 December for the scoping and implementation of the recommendations, while opening the possibility of meeting to consider the plan sooner than that date.

The ICANN Board of Directors further said it would enhance the organization's 'policies relating to conflict of interest, ethics, confidentiality and an overall code of conduct'.
